Hi all,
  Returning player, dusting off his mechs that haven't seen a tabletop in two decades. This is largely due to the new game by Harebrained Studios, and as great as the game is, there's nothing like getting your fingers on some chunks of lead.

My son has been hooked by the big stompy robots and we're excitedly planning a series of campaign games for our tabletop confrontations. We've decided on the Periphery near the Lyran/Combine border, and I've been trying to find some good locations to fight over. I really liked the variety and descriptions of planets in the HBS game: evocative, varied and just enough fluff to get a good sense of what each planet is like. I can't seem to find similar descriptions for planets outside of the PC game locale. Sarna.net either has brief "this is an inhabited system" notes or lengthy descriptions about troop movements when the planet in question was part of an established campaign. I can't even find out if these planets are temperate or desert, etc.

So, any help? Am I looking in the wrong place, or expecting too much of the existing Battletech fiction?

The original House books had longer descriptions of a hand full of worlds each, but the level of detail HBS has offered exceeds what's out there for the vast majority of worlds.  There are also the Touring the Stars supplements (mostly available for $5 or less as pdfs).  As far as I understand it, that was a deliberate decision on the part of TPTB to give GMs the maximum flexibility possible to detail their campaigns.

FASA, FanPro, and CGL all have generally avoided giving in depth descriptions to most worlds. if they aren't a main focus of a scenario pack or the like, they tend to get very little.
but this is basically just conservation of effort. there are a lot of worlds in the battletech setting, and trying to fill them all out would take forever. plus worlds with limited info give authors of the various print works more freedom.

A wide variety of sourcebooks have full write-ups.  The original House books and the later Handbook series are good sources, but you can find full writeups scattered throughout the FedCom Civil War, Inner Sphere, Shattered Sphere, Warriors of Kerensky, Hot Spots, Touring the Stars, WizKids INN Planetary Profiles, etc. 

Plus, there are references to locations, climates, flora, fauna, etc. in the novels, scenarios, short stories, etc.  Sarna has been pretty good at catching and compiling those.

Well doesn't look like anyone ever bothered with the Galtor Campaign I guess... There is a ton of planetary info in it such as Defense % of GDP, mineral, industries, metric tons of meat produced... Birth and Death rates (per 1,000), population, even the number passenger and commercial vehicles. It was designed for the original BattleForce system.

For those who want to see a regimental breakdown you can get it for several different units if you have the time to convert everything.

Anyway, if anyone wants to check it out the pdf is $5 or you can skim over what sarna has.
